All payment aggregators with PA/PG certification from RBI will have to follow similar guidelines. If your business is legit and your KYC is strong then none of the payment gateways will cause a problem from a settlement/blocking perspective.
Phonepe PayU and Razorpay all provide no convenience fees for the starting few months.
I think CCAvenue has the best pricing plans however razorpay's upside is the additional products that you can use which really helps start ups. PayU also has a very competitive pricing plan. PhonePe on the other hand is more expensive.
I would suggest not to look at the payments flow and charges only cause those would be more or less the same, rather look into the reporting/recon/settlement/integration and additional products which are offered by the companies and which are aligned with the requirements of your org.
